ARMY AND NAVY NEWS.; WHITTAKER TO HAVE A NEW TRIAL--ORDERS TO OFFICERS.
Date: 30 December 1880
WASHINGTON, Dec. 29.--President Hayes has decided, in view of the urgent appeals of Cadet whittaker's friends, to accord him another hearing. A court-martial will, therefore, be ordered in the case in a few days.

IRISH AGITATORS ON TRIAL; FORMAL OPENING OF THE STATE PROSECUTIONS.
Date: 29 December 1880
DUBLIN, Dec. 28.--The State trials were formally opened to-day in the Court of Queen's Bench, before Lord Chief-Justice May and Justices Fitzgerald and Barry. The courtroom was densely crowded with spectators. A great crowd of people around the approaches to the Four Courts loudly cheered the traversers...
